//! Manges deployment of Omicron physical disks to Sled Agents.
use anyhow::anyhow;
use futures::StreamExt;
use futures::stream;
use nexus_db_queries::context::OpContext;
use nexus_db_queries::db::DataStore;
use nexus_types::deployment::Blueprint;
use nexus_types::deployment::BlueprintPhysicalDiskDisposition;
use omicron_uuid_kinds::PhysicalDiskUuid;
use omicron_uuid_kinds::SledUuid;
use slog::info;
use slog::warn;
/// Decommissions all disks which are currently expunged.
pub(crate) async fn decommission_expunged_disks(
opctx: &OpContext,
datastore: &DataStore,
blueprint: &Blueprint,
) -> Result<(), Vec<anyhow::Error>> {
decommission_expunged_disks_impl(
opctx,
datastore,
blueprint
.all_omicron_disks(
BlueprintPhysicalDiskDisposition::is_ready_for_cleanup,
)
.map(|(sled_id, config)| (sled_id, config.id)),
)
.await
}
async fn decommission_expunged_disks_impl(
opctx: &OpContext,
datastore: &DataStore,
expunged_disks: impl Iterator<Item = (SledUuid, PhysicalDiskUuid)>,
) -> Result<(), Vec<anyhow::Error>> {
let errors: Vec<anyhow::Error> = stream::iter(expunged_disks)
.filter_map(|(sled_id, disk_id)| async move {
let log = opctx.log.new(slog::o!(
"sled_id" => sled_id.to_string(),
"disk_id" => disk_id.to_string(),
));
match datastore.physical_disk_decommission(&opctx, disk_id).await {
Err(error) => {
warn!(
log,
"failed to decommission expunged disk";
"error" => #%error
);
Some(anyhow!(error).context(format!(
"failed to decommission: disk_id = {disk_id}",
)))
}
Ok(()) => {
info!(log, "successfully decommissioned expunged disk");
None
}
}
})
.collect()
.await;
if errors.is_empty() { Ok(()) } else { Err(errors) }
}
